41、只浸着墙上画中的安琪儿。这白衣的安琪儿,抱着花儿,扬着翅儿,向着我微微的笑。(分数:10.00)_十三、BSECTION B ENGLI(总题数:1,分数:10.00)45.Somewhere in our early education we become addicted to the notion that pain mea sickness. We fail to learn that pain is the bodys way of informing the mind that we are doing something wrong, not necessarily that

42、something is wrong. We dont understand that pain may be telling us that we are eating too much or the wrong things; or that we are smoking too much or drinking too much; or that there is too much emotional congestion in our lives; or that we are being worn down by having to cope daily with overcrowd

43、ed streets and highways, the pounding noise of garbage grinders, or the cosmic distance between the entrance to the airport and the departure gate. We get the message of pain all wrong. Instead of addressing ourselves to the cause, we become pushovers for pills, driving the pain underground and invi

44、ting it to return with increased authority.(分数:10.00)_十四、BPART WRITING(总题数:1,分数:20.00)46.BThe Differences between Human Beings and Animals/BIn the first part of your writing you should present your thesis statement, and in the second part you should support the thesis statement with appropriate deta
